The Boston Blue Sox?

After many complaints, the Red Sox finally switched from blue to red socks (to go along with the recently re-added red t-shirts) under their new gray road uniforms. In a recent statement, Red Sox Chief Operating Officer Mike Dee said that initially the blue socks were not a prime consideration in the new uniform design, especially because most of the time the socks aren't visible.
